Revolutionary War Fire Hydrants
Unique art installation on Post Road, symbolizing the town's resilience after being burned by the British in 1779.

Interactive Children's Play Area
A charming historic cottage transformed into an engaging space with toy shops and imaginative play for kids.

Holiday Train Exhibit
A captivating display that delights visitors of all ages, especially during the festive season.

Local History Exhibits
Explore Fairfield's rich past, from colonial times to immigrant stories, with artifacts and engaging displays.

"Great history lesson about Fairfield! Although the museum was small it contained something for everyone. A costume fort for kids, historic census for genealogy enthusiasts, immigrant welcome gallery, artifacts for the historian and integrated technology through video. Arriving shortly before closing we were still able to see the full Museum. We purchase the comic entitled "The Culper Ring -The Spies of George Washington" As graphic novel enthusiastic we enjoyed purchasing the local comic produced by the Fairfield Museum."

🎫 🧭 Onsite Experience
Yes, it's very child-friendly! There's an interactive toy shop, a holiday train exhibit, and a dedicated play area in a historic cottage.
Exhibits cover local history, including colonial times, the Revolutionary War, immigrant stories, and genealogy resources.
While small, the exhibits can take 1-2 hours to explore thoroughly. The children's play area can keep kids entertained for much longer.
Don't miss the fire hydrants painted as British Redcoats on Post Road, a unique nod to Fairfield's Revolutionary War history.
